    What is the adjective of brain?

    Definition of cerebral 1a : of or relating to the brain or the intellect. b : of, relating to, affecting, or being the cerebrum cerebral edema cerebral arteries. 2a : appealing to intellectual appreciation cerebral drama.

    Is the brain child?

    or brain-child, brain child noun, plural brain·chil·dren. a product of one’s creative work or thought.
